Redbird Volleyball Takes Down Sycamores, 3-1

Nov. 12, 2009

Final Stats |  Photo Gallery 

NORMAL, Ill. - Junior Mallory Leggett led Illinois State with 18 kills and 20 digs and junior Katie Culbertson added 13 of her own as the Redbirds defeated Indiana State 3-1 (23-25, 25-14, 26-24, 25-14) Thursday night at Redbird Arena.

Sophomore Kristin Stauter led the `Birds with 28 assists, she also had 14 digs. Senior Jessica Pratapas had 12 assists and senior Kasey Mollerus added 17 digs.

The Redbirds showed promise opening the first set of the match with a 4-0 lead, but after an intense battle, lost the opening set to the Sycamores 25-23. Illinois State held the Sycamores within a five point lead throughout the set, finishing with 16 total kills and a .255 hitting percentage. While the teams traded points for most of the set, on what could have been a game-winning run by the Sycamores, junior Hailey Kelley made a kill to keep the `Birds in the game. After closing the gap to one point, an Indiana State kill closed the set.

After the Redbirds hit a 13-10 lead, in the second set, they never looked back. The `Birds only let the Sycamores score four more points before closing the set with a 25-14 win. Illinois State maintained a solid offensive game with 15 kills and increased its hitting percentage to .452.

The third set mirrored the previous ones, as the Redbirds and Sycamores never let the opposing team have more than a five point lead. The set remained neck and neck until the end when the `Birds finished the set 26-24, after an Indiana State attack error. Illinois State's offense slightly faltered with 14 kills and a .140 hitting percentage.

Illinois State gained an early, 11-3, lead in the fourth set. After 5-0 run, the `Birds staked their claim with a 23-10 lead. The Redbirds were able to close out the set with a 25-14 victory.

Illinois State hosts Wichita State Friday, Nov. 20, at 7:05 p.m.
